1. A location measuring device, comprising:

  • a plurality of ultrasound transmitting units to sequentially transmit ultrasound signals to a moving object;

    an information receiving unit to receive, from the moving object, inertia information related to a movement of the moving object; and

    a location estimating unit to estimate a location of the moving object at a current time based on the inertia information and location information of the moving object at a time prior to the current time,wherein the moving object includes an inertia sensor that generates the inertia information, receives the ultrasound signals sequentially transmitted from the plurality of ultrasound transmitting units, and generates a plurality of distance information of distances between the moving object and the plurality of ultrasound transmitting units based on the received ultrasound signals;

    the information receiving unit receives the plurality of distance information transmitted from the moving object; and

    the location estimating unit converts the distance information of distances between the moving object and the ultrasound transmitting units that transmitted ultrasound signals prior to the current time, into distance information at the current time based on the inertia information and the location information of the moving object at the time prior to the current time, and estimates the location of the moving object at the current time based on the converted distance information and distance information of a distance between the moving object and the one of the ultrasound transmitting units that transmits the ultrasound signal at the current time.
